Phishing SMS and Email: How Not to Get Trapped

Daily use of email and mobile phones hides serious risks of personal and financial data breaches. Incidents where users are misled by “suspicious” messages are increasing, with immediate consequences: loss of money, identity theft, file leaks.

Common Breach Methods

  • Phishing emails with fake banks
  • SMS containing links to malicious websites
  • Spyware installation from opening files
  • Scams involving supposed tax returns or subsidies

What to Do Immediately

  • Do not open suspicious links
  • Contact your bank
  • Change your security passwords
  • Call a specialist to check your devices
